Performance Analysis of the Simple Prioritized Buffering Algorithm in Optical Packet Switch for DiffServ Assured Forwarding

This paper addresses the problem of providing QoS management for optical packet switch. In particular we propose the Simple Prioritized Buffering Algorithm (SPBA) for prioritized buffer’s management, which aims to guarantee different packet loss probabilities to different packet streams. In contrast to other solutions, SPBA does not need any resource reservation or threshold dropping, but only makes use of priority scheduling. A theoretical model of SPBA with K classes of services applied to an optical packet switch with fiber-delay lines buffers and tunable wavelength converters is presented. The analytical model is verified by simulations.
